首页  > 教育解读  > 二进制怎么转换c语

二进制怎么转换c语

2025-05-06 20:57:07
抓住机遇
抓住机遇已认证

抓住机遇为您分享以下优质知识

在C语言中,二进制转换主要分为整数与二进制字符串两种场景,具体方法如下:

一、整数与二进制数转换

二进制转十进制

使用位运算符逐位计算:

```c

int binaryToDecimal(char *bin) {

int result = 0, len = strlen(bin);

for (int i = 0; i < len; i++) {

result = result = 0; i--) {

printf("%d", (num & (1 0) {

binary[index] = n % 2;

n /= 2;

index--;

}

for (int i = 0; i